A paternity test while pregnant, also known as a prenatal paternity test, is a method used to determine the biological father of an unborn child This test involves obtaining genetic material from the fetus to compare it with the genetic material of the potential father The most common methods of conducting a prenatal paternity test include amniocentesis and Chorionic Villus Sampling (CVS) Both procedures involve extracting samples from the fetus to analyze its DNA and compare it with the alleged father’s DNA.
One of the primary concerns when it comes to paternity tests while pregnant is the accuracy of the results Accuracy is crucial as it can have a significant impact on the lives of all parties involved It is important to note that prenatal paternity tests are highly accurate when performed by accredited laboratories using state-of-the-art technology and following strict procedures These tests typically have an accuracy rate of 99.9% or higher, making them a reliable method for determining paternity.
